    It's wild noone has reviewed Crunch yet. I joined from the get-go and split my time between Crunch…read moreand another gym. I'll start off with what I don't like about Crunch: -They don't have disinfectant wipes to clean the machines. They only have paper towels and spray bottles -The locker room is small and the lockers aren't cleaned often enough -The trainers are annoying. Most aren't friendly Now, the reason Crunch gets 5-stars is because it's graded on a curve; they charge $9.99 a month which is ridiculously cheap. They have a lot of benches and dumbbells which is covenant. In general they have most of the machines I like to use and they're good at fixing any machine that breaks. There are a ton of cardio machines. The good thing about the men's locker room is it's mostly clean (minus the lockers, as mentioned). The showers are usually pretty clean and the bathroom area isn't bad for all the traffic they get. Front-desk staff (the non-trainers) range from nice to ignoring you. Not a big deal. The gym-goers are mostly younger people (that makes me sound old) and pretty much everyone is polite. It's seriously amusing seeing when any of them take selfies using their cameras and tripods in the class fitness room. I'm trying to think of what I'm missing... the place isn't bad. The parking lot of often full and I avoid the super busy times but even when the lot is packed I can still get a workout in without much waiting for machines.
